Interesting Facts about Pike County

As of 2011, Pike County's population is 65,068 people. Since 2000, it has had a population growth of -5.31 percent.

--------------------

The median home cost in Pike County is $64,300. Home appreciation the last year has been 0.30 percent.

--------------------

Compared to the rest of the country, Pike County's cost of living is 21.50% Lower than the U.S. average.

--------------------

Pike County public schools spend $4,682 per student. The average school expenditure in the U.S. is $5,678. There are about 15.9 students per teacher in Pike County.

--------------------

The unemployment rate in Pike County is 9.40 percent(U.S. avg. is 9.10%). Recent job growth is Positive. Pike County jobs have Increased by 0.75 percent.

Average Commute time is 26 minutes. The National Average is 28 minutes.
